Five gallon bucket vise
Abstract
A mixing bucket holding means, subject of this petition for letters patent, consists of gripping jaws mounted on a platform/tray/frame holding a cylindrical bucket container in a manner to resist rotation of the container while a motor rotates a mixing paddle in the contents of the container. A human operator holds the mixing motor and space may be provided for the operator to stand on the frame. The claimed invention is to the combination comprising the cylindrical bucket holding means and the frame for mounting the bucket holding means. The jaws are easily engaged to grip the container and easily disengaged to release the container after mixing the contents. One version comprises two elastomeric bands facing one another. Movement of a lever causes one band to advance toward the other band so as to encircle the cylindrical container at its base region. A spring loaded latch holds the gripping force after the activating lever has been applied. A trip release of the latch enables a spring loading to retract the jaws. Another design places the bucket container cornered between two fixed stops while a third toggle member presses against the container to create a gripping force directed inward against the cylindrical container. Of other variations of the invention, each version has bucket clamping means, clamping means connected to a frame, and frame resting on the work area floor. Clamping means as taught by prior art include two jaw vise, three jaw chuck, collet chuck, pipe clamp, hose clamp, pipe vise, chain vise, strap wrench and more. The unique, inventive quality is the portable combination of any such clamping means with a frame which together can hold fast a mixing bucket of approximately five gallon size. The combination eliminates the hazard of a workman being injured by uncontrolled spinning of the bucket. If the bucket is held only by the legs of the human operator, relaxing of grip allows the bucket bail and handle to strike against the shin of the workman causing serious injury.
Claims

1 . A portable device for clamping a cylindrical bucket of approximately five gallon capacity, said device comprising a platform/tray/frame and holding means on said platform/tray/frame wherein the improvement comprises that the bucket can be readily fastened to said portable device in a manner that contents of the bucket can be stirred in a rotational pattern while the containing bucket remains in a fixed position.
2 . The device of claim 1 wherein the improvement comprises that said holding means has a band and has a second moveable band such that the moveable band can be actuated to hold and to release from holding a mixing bucket positioned between said band and said moveable band.
3 . The holding means of claim 1 comprising two elastomeric bands facing one another such that movement of a lever causes one band to advance toward the other band so as to encircle the cylindrical container at its base region thereby gripping and comprising spring loaded latch which holds the gripping force after the activating lever has been applied and comprising a trip release of the latch, thereby enabling a spring loading to retract the gripping bands.
4 . The device of claim 1 with three holding jaws attached to the support frame wherein the improvement comprises that the bucket container is cornered between two jaws while a third jaw presses against the container to create a gripping force directed inward around the cylindrical contour of the container.
5 . The device of claim 1 wherein the improvement comprises that there is space on said platform/tray/frame for a human operator to stand while holding a mixing motor that is mixing the contents of said cylindrical bucket.
6 . The device of claim 1 wherein the improvement comprises that said holding means is selected from any of the following labeled holding means designs:
a) pipe clamp b) hose clamp c) pipe vise d) chain vise e) strap wrench f) two jaw vise g) three jaw chuck h) collet chuck i) u-bolt.
7 . The device of claim 1 wherein the improvement comprises that said holding means is implemented by any of the following mechanisms:
a) moveable band drawn into gripping contact by lever action b) eccentric cam rotated to effect gripping contact c) toggle mechanism d) wedge e) screw f) pivot held moving member g) track guide restrained moving member.
8 . The device of claim 1 wherein the improvement comprises that said platform/tray/frame is a) of any structural material b) of any shape that accommodates gripping and which joins the resisting torque couple back to the human holding the stirrer through a coupling interface at the feet supporting the human operator c) of any shape that accommodates holding and which joins the resisting torque couple back to the human holding the stirrer through a coupling interface that imposes a force vector against a body member of the human operator.
9 . The device of claim 1 wherein the improvement comprises that said portable device is less than 20 pounds in weight when displayed for being carried by a person and has one of its three geometric dimensions less than 12 inches when displayed for being carried by a person.
10 . A portable device for immobilizing a mixing bucket of approximately five gallon capacity said device comprising a platform/tray/frame and holding means on said platform/tray/frame of a fixed jaw and a moveable force application member wherein the improvement comprises that movement of said moveable force application member clamps a mixing bucket against said fixed jaw.
11 . The device of claim 10 wherein the improvement comprises that the moveable force application member is a cam eccentrically mounted on said frame.
12 . The device of claim 10 wherein the improvement comprises that the moveable force application member is a cam eccentrically mounted on said frame in such a fashion that the turning torque applied to the mixing bucket tends to tighten the gripping action of the eccentrically mounted cam.
13 . The device of claim 10 wherein the improvement comprises that said fixed jaw has a rough surface such as to more effectively grip against said mixing bucket.
14 . The device of claim 10 wherein the improvement comprises that there is space on said platform/tray/frame for a human operator to stand while holding a mixing motor that is mixing the contents of a cylindrical bucket.
15 . The device of claim 10 wherein the improvement comprises that the moveable force application member is a wedge placed on said frame.
16 . A portable device for immobilizing a mixing bucket of approximately five gallon capacity said device comprising a platform/tray/frame wherein the improvement comprises that a mixing bucket can be immobilized relative to the platform/tray/frame by application of an object onto said platform/tray/frame.
17 . The portable device of claim 16 wherein the improvement comprises that said object is the foot of a human operator of said portable device.
